Odisha Police Extends Aid and Job Relief to Late Home Guard’s Family

Bhubaneswar: Odisha Police has provided financial assistance of Rs 6.55 lakh to the family of late Home Guard Pradeep Kumar Martha, who passed away on April 24, 2026, during treatment at Capital Hospital.

The aid was contributed by IPS officers of Odisha and handed over to his wife, Urmila Martha, by DG (Anti‑Naxal Operations) Sanjeeb Panda in the presence of IG (Operations) Deepak Kumar.

Earlier, the family had received Rs 4 lakh ex gratia from the Chief Minister’s Relief Fund and Rs 1.12 lakh from the Retired IPS Officers’ Association.

In addition to financial support, Urmila Martha was appointed as a Home Guard in the Bhubaneswar‑Cuttack Police Commissionerate on August 15, 2026, ensuring long‑term livelihood security.
